Colleagues

One of the best parts of going to work is enjoying the people you work with. It makes all the difference in the world and this past weekend was a perfect example at the Symphony Silicon Valley concerts.

Patti Whaley and Robin Mayforth were no only soloists but members of the orchestra. That makes for a special connection between the players and the piece. For Mozart the horns moved right behind the strings to be in close proximity of the oboe section with Pam Hakl and Patty Mitchell (see photo below).
